WaveMachine Labs has introduced Drumagog 5, described as "the next evolution in drum replacement technology".
Drumagog is a plug-in which automatically replaces acoustic drum tracks with your choice of other samples. To use, you insert Drumagog onto a drum track, and then choose samples to replace the original drum sounds.
Here's what's new in Drumagog 5
- Auto-Align 2.0 – A collaboration between WaveMachine Labs and Fraunhofer (inventors of the MP3 format) has resulted in a revolutionary new alignment algorithm. Simply the best triggering. Anywhere.
- Direct Plugin Hosting – Play any virtual instrument from within Drumagog. Plugins like BFD2, Kontakt, and Superior Drummer are inserted directly into Drumagog to allow a virtually unlimited sample palette. (Platinum version only)
- Re-designed graphic interface – Streamlined control and easier sample editing.
- Support for multiple room samples – The Gog format now allows for different room sounds and mics. Simply dial in the amount of room desired.
- Auto Hi-Hat Tracking – automatically detects the hi-hat pedal position (open/closed) in real time.
- Built-In Effects – Drumagog 5 includes a built-in convolution reverb and Morph|Engine processor (Platinum version only).
Pricing and Availability
Drumagog 5 is available now for PC and Mac (VST/AU/RTAS) for $149 for the Basic version, $289 for the Pro version and $379 for the Platinum version.
